Surface high pressure over the Eastern Pacific continues to weaken, with moderate to fresh northwesterly breezes prevailing, and significant wave heights abating through Thursday. By Friday the surface high strengthens and moves east, increasing northwesterly breezes and building wave heights through the weekend and into next week.
